Use slope criteria to prove two segments are perpendicular from coordinates

Problem

For segments \(AB\) and \(CD\) with \(A(0,0)\), \(B(2,6)\), \(C(1,4)\), \(D(4,3)\), calculate \(\text{both}~\text{slopes}\), apply the perpendicularity test, and state the conclusion.

Big Picture

What this problem is really about

Compute both signed slopes before judging the drawing, especially preserving a negative rise when a segment falls from left to right. For nonvertical segments, multiply the slopes: a product of negative one verifies that they are negative reciprocals and therefore have perpendicular directions.
